Pūstelninkai (historically Polish: Pustelniki, Russian: Пустельники) is a village located in Kėdainiai district municipality, in Kaunas County, in central Lithuania.
The village had a population of 0 people as of the 2011 census.
[1] This village was abandoned during Soviet era land development projects and since then is inhabited (1970 was the last census year with population being detected).
